Ahmad Sadali's Composition with Orange Background

A scintillating, radiantly resplendent work from Ahmad Sadali’s early period, Composition with Orange Background (Lot 1033) displays the rich sensuality and lyricism of the Indonesian maestro’s abstract oeuvre. The present work was exhibited in “Reframing Modernism” organised by the National Gallery of Singapore and the Centre Pompidou, Paris. Masterworks by Southeast Asian artists, such as Ahmad Sadali, were presented alongside treasures from the Centre Pompidou collection by artists such as Pablo Picasso, Marc Chagall, Henri Matisse and Vassily Kandinsky. Composition with Orange Background belongs to the distinguished private collection of one of the artist’s patrons. Renowned for his technical bravura, Sadali distils the essence of the world around him through works of meditative yet striking nature. The present work evinces the salient qualities of the artist’s rare 1960s works which were created in Indonesia’s post-colonial context and are admired for their rich detail and naturalistic forms.

Veritably one of the leading visionaries in Indonesia, the pioneering graduate of the Institut Teknologi Bandung (Bandung Institute of Technology, ITB) developed his personal idiom by incorporating the cutting-edge concepts he witnessed first-hand as a scholar in America. In 1956-1957, the artist received a scholarship from the Rockefeller Foundation to study art at various schools, including the prestigious Art Student League in New York, before returning to Indonesia with a fresh approach to his painting.

Executed in 1968, the present work is dominated by one of Sadali’s favoured colors which the artist used in some of his most iconic works. A bright fiery orange paint, applied in varied shades throughout the canvas, commands an alluring sunset glow, while swatches of soft pink and electric turquoise lend moments of respite amidst the luxuriate palette. In the upper half of the composition, Sadali renders turquoise blue lines that weave throughout the field of orange like waves of water or the undulating tiers of paddy fields. At the lower section, the artist casts a rich surface of organic patterns and forms with gold pigment and leaf. This technique, so synonymous with Sadali’s treasured 1960s works, creates a vivacious web of lines and lozenges of colour reminiscent of the batik textiles from Indonesia. These assorted forms rhythmically dance across the composition, pairing the decorative splendour of Indonesian traditional crafts with the gestural sensibility of abstract expressionism.
